Csmd1 knockout ovaries show reduced morphologic quality and reproductive performance. a Barplot depicting proportions of infertile Csmd1 wildtype (WT) vs. knockout (KO) females. In the population sampled (n = 115 WT + 40 KO), Csmd1 genotype does not significantly predict infertility status in females (relative risk = 1.9, linear regression p-value > 0.05). b Probability density plot depicting female mating success over time, stratified by maternal genotype (black = wildtype females; red = knockout females; gray = all females). The distribution is periodic, recapitulating the periodicity of the mouse female estrous cycle. Knockout females require significantly more cycles to achieve pregnancy (βGT = 10.4, linear regression p-value = 0.01), with a small subset of females never achieving pregnancy. All statistical models account for confounders such as age, body weight, and male factors when appropriate (see Methods section). c Scatterplot depicting ovary weight versus age, stratified by genotype (black = wildtype females; red = knockout females). The fitted polynomial models are depicted as lines with color corresponding to genotype. Knockout females have significantly smaller ovaries than wildtype when controlling for age (quadratic regression p-value = 8.1 × 10−3). Gray hashed line demarcates rough onset of puberty in females. d Composition of follicles differs significantly between wildtype and knockout female ovaries, with significantly fewer pre-ovulatory follicles and significantly more atretic follicles in knockout (Hotelling t-test p-value = 3.5 × 10−3). Center line = median; hinges = upper and lower quartiles; whiskers = 1.5 × interquartile range. e Ovarian histology in a wildtype versus knockout female. Knockout ovaries were consistently enriched for foam cell macrophages, confirmed by Oil Red O stain in adjacent sections. We occasionally observed ovarian cysts in knockout females (asterisk). f Ovary from 336-day-old knockout showing extensive involvement of foam cells occupying 40% of the tissue (left). High magnification of ovary section from same animal; top shows multinucleated appearance of foam cells, bottom is Oil Red O stain of adjacent section (right). All scale bars = 100 μm.
